Atlanta Falcons scouting personnel, including general manager Terry Fontenot and head coach Arthur Smith, are currently in Indianapolis evaluating draftees during this week's NFL Combine.
The Falcons need help at almost every position on their roster, and with a tight salary cap, they will look toward the draft to help improve it.
They currently hold the No. 8 overall pick in this year's NFL Draft. If the Falcons were to move out of that spot, are they more likely to move up or back?
"I would say move back," Daniel Jeremiah, NFL Network draft analyst told the Midday Show. "I don't know what would compel them to move up at this point in time in their build."
"There's a lot of holes to be filled. They're definitely not one player away unless it was a quarterback that they were in love with that felt like they had to be aggressive and go get, and that's not a--I don't see that happening."
